What is V.F. Corporation's current ratio?
V.F. Corporation (VFC) reported current ratio of 1.8× in Q1 2026.
How has V.F. Corporation's current ratio changed year-over-year?
V.F. Corporation's current ratio increased by 31.0% year-over-year, from 1.4× to 1.8×.

What does current ratio mean?
Current assets divided by current liabilities at the quarter end. Measures the company's ability to cover near-term obligations with near-term assets.
